## Support

GC pauses in the Pairline matching service occasionally exceed the 200ms budget during peak rebalancing. Release managers should check the pause-time dashboard before approving a cut; anything above p99 of 350ms blocks the release. Tuning flags live in gc-profile.yaml and should not be changed without sign-off. For questions about GC behavior or release criteria, contact the runtime team at the address below.

pager mailbox: casix@tolvaqsys.internal

## Tuning the Grindelhof transcode farm

The farm autoscales workers based on queue depth, but most support tickets trace back to mis-set concurrency rather than capacity. Each worker node runs a fixed number of encode slots; oversubscribing them causes frame-drop warnings in the Plyvern dashboard, while undersubscribing wastes GPU time. If a customer reports stalled jobs, check slot saturation first, then retry backoff. Adjust values only in the staging profile and let soak for a day. The defaults shipped with release 4.2 are as follows.

limits module of fajof-yaweg:
PRIORITIES = {
    "briiel": 914,
    "zorvan": 452,
    "jorath": 66,
}

# Break-Glass: Garage Occupancy Feed

The Vantrel occupancy feed for the Corbin Street garage has no self-heal. If counts freeze longer than 15 minutes, break-glass is the only path. Steps: page the data lead, snapshot the ingest buffer, restart the counter relay from the emergency host. Access requires the sealed operator session. Log every use. To open the emergency host session, enter the recovery passphrase given below.

vault phrase of kaduf-baweg = norael-julox-raleth-wenok-eliir-ulamir-ulair-norwyn-rusion